Skydock手游服务新纪元,Docker自动化服务发现深度揭秘与实战应用

频道:IT资讯 日期: 浏览:2

Skydock手游服务迎来革新,基于Docker的自动化服务发现技术深度解析。

近年来,手游行业蓬勃发展,对后端服务的灵活性和可扩展性提出了更高要求,在这样的背景下,Skydock作为一款基于Docker的自动化服务发现工具,正逐步成为手游开发者们的得力助手,它不仅简化了服务部署与管理流程,还显著提升了服务的高可用性和故障恢复能力,本文将带您深入探索Skydock的奥秘,揭秘其如何在手游领域实现自动化服务发现的奇妙之旅。

Skydock手游服务新纪元,Docker自动化服务发现深度揭秘与实战应用

中心句:Skydock技术原理与核心功能解析。

Skydock的核心在于其与Docker容器的无缝集成,通过监听Docker事件,Skydock能够实时感知容器的创建、销毁以及网络变化,并自动将这些信息同步到服务注册中心,这一机制确保了服务目录的实时性和准确性,为服务发现提供了坚实的基础,Skydock还支持跨主机容器通信,打破了传统服务部署的局限,使得手游后端服务能够轻松实现分布式部署和负载均衡。

Skydock手游服务新纪元,Docker自动化服务发现深度揭秘与实战应用

在服务发现方面,Skydock提供了简洁易用的API接口,允许手游应用通过HTTP请求查询可用服务列表及其详细信息,这不仅简化了服务调用的复杂性,还提高了服务的灵活性和可扩展性,Skydock还支持健康检查功能,能够自动剔除故障服务节点,确保服务调用的稳定性和可靠性。

中心句:Skydock在手游领域的实战应用案例分享。

以某知名手游为例,该游戏在引入Skydock后,成功实现了后端服务的自动化部署和动态扩展,在游戏高峰期,Skydock能够迅速识别并分配更多资源给高负载服务,有效缓解了服务器压力,提升了游戏运行的流畅度和用户体验,而在游戏低谷期,Skydock则能自动回收闲置资源,降低了运营成本。

Skydock还帮助该手游实现了服务的快速迭代和灰度发布,通过创建不同的Docker镜像和服务标签,开发者可以轻松实现服务的版本控制和逐步升级,大大降低了新版本上线可能带来的风险。

中心句:Skydock的未来发展与手游行业的展望。

随着手游行业的不断发展和技术的持续进步,Skydock等自动化服务发现工具将扮演越来越重要的角色,我们可以期待Skydock在以下几个方面实现突破:一是进一步优化服务发现性能,提高服务调用的响应速度和准确性;二是加强安全性设计,确保服务通信和数据传输的安全性;三是拓展更多应用场景,如微服务架构下的服务治理和智能运维等。

对于手游行业而言,Skydock等自动化服务发现工具的普及将推动后端服务架构的升级和优化,为手游的快速发展提供强有力的技术支撑,这也将促使手游开发者更加注重服务的可观测性和可维护性,提升整体服务质量和用户体验。

参考来源:Skydock官方文档及社区讨论

最新问答

1、问:Skydock是否支持自定义服务标签?

答:是的,Skydock支持自定义服务标签,允许开发者根据实际需求为服务添加额外的元数据,以便进行更精细化的管理和监控。

2、问:Skydock如何保证服务发现的高可用性?

答:Skydock通过多节点部署和自动故障转移机制,确保服务注册中心的高可用性,它还支持健康检查功能,能够自动剔除故障服务节点,提高服务调用的稳定性。

3、问:Skydock是否支持与其他服务治理工具集成?

答:Skydock具有良好的扩展性和兼容性,可以与其他服务治理工具(如Consul、Eureka等)进行集成,实现更丰富的服务治理功能。